Serif Normal Indan 3 is a very light, normal width, high cont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

This is a delicate, high-contrast serif with thin hairlines and sharply defined, bracketed serifs. The proportions feel traditional and text-oriented, with moderate cap height, a restrained x-height, and clear thick–thin modulation that reads as calligraphic rather than geometric. Curves are smooth and open, terminals are fine and precise, and spacing feels even, giving the face a calm rhythm despite its slender strokes. Numerals appear lining and similarly high-contrast, matching the light, refined texture of the letters.
Well-suited to editorial layouts, book interiors, and magazine typography where a classic serif texture is desired. It also fits formal invitations, cultural institutions, and premium branding applications when used at comfortable sizes with ample leading. The delicate contrast makes it especially effective for headlines, pull quotes, and elegant display settings.
The overall tone is refined and literary, suggesting classic editorial typography and a quietly upscale sensibility. Its light color on the page feels poised and formal, with an airy sophistication suited to cultured, understated settings rather than loud or utilitarian ones.
The design appears intended as a contemporary take on a classic text serif: prioritizing elegance, traditional proportions, and a refined high-contrast silhouette. Its consistent detailing and restrained shapes suggest an aim for versatile, general-purpose reading typography with a more luxurious, airy color.
At larger sizes the crisp hairlines and tapered details become a key part of the personality, while at smaller sizes the very thin strokes may require careful rendering and sufficient contrast against the background. The design maintains a consistent, conventional serif grammar across uppercase, lowercase, and figures, supporting a cohesive typographic voice.
